Details

The Rashtriya Gram Swaraj Abhiyan (RGSA) is a centrally sponsored scheme aimed at enhancing the capabilities of Panchayati Raj Institutions (PRIs) to effectively deliver on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). The scheme is funded by both the central and state governments in a 60:40 ratio. It focuses on capacity building for elected representatives and officials in PRIs, ensuring better governance, social inclusion, and economic development in rural areas. The RGSA also emphasizes the importance of participatory planning and the effective utilization of resources to address local development challenges.

Benefits

  • Capacity building for Panchayati Raj Institutions
  • Enhanced governance capabilities to meet SDGs
  • Improved local resource utilization
  • Strengthened Gram Sabhas for community participation
  • Support for inclusive local governance
  • Increased revenue generation capabilities for Panchayats

Eligibility

All categories of Panchayati Raj Institutions and their elected representatives are eligible to participate in the scheme.
